Concluding Statements
Total: 17 cards
in conclusion
phrase

Unreviewed
said when presenting the final argument; lastly

To sum it all up...
phrase

Unreviewed
to briefly summarize or assess something

For this reason...
phrase

Unreviewed
said when expressing a fact, claim, or opinion, especially after justifying it

At the end of the day...
phrase

Unreviewed
said before expressing the main point or argument

when all is said and done
phrase

Unreviewed
means when everything is settled or taken into consideration; said before one's final statement or judgment about something

To wrap it up... / To wrap this up...
phrase

Unreviewed
said when summarizing or finishing something

on the whole
phrase

Unreviewed
said when speaking about a general situation; generally or considering everything
